This is a high-performance data analytics software development team that will help us bring together the data at BMS in a way that has not been seen before.  We will be building systems and platforms that will help us not only answer the hard questions at BMS but also allow us to answer the questions we did not know we had.

Position Responsibilities

We are looking for a Principal Software Engineer to build functional and efficient server-side applications. Principal Software Engineer responsibilities include participating in all phases of the software development lifecycle and coaching junior developers. If you’re a seasoned developer with a love for back-end technologies, we would like to meet you.

Your ultimate goal is to create high-quality products that meet customer needs.

Please be advised that this role is also a hands-on development position where the proper candidate will be involved with architecting, implementing, deploying, and supporting custom internally developed software.

  • Help design and implement functional requirements
  • Build efficient back-end features in Python
  • Integrate front-end components into applications
  • Manage testing and bug fixes
  • Prepare technical documentation
  • Collaborate with UX/UI designers to implement design into the code
  • Coach junior team members
  • Implement software enhancements and suggest improvements

Provide technical domain leadership:

  • Develops the Domain Model:  Works with business users as well enterprise technology members to architect, implement and own the Domain Driven model capable of modeling all pharmaceutical data sources internal/external to BMS.
  • Owns the IT strategy: Drives the development of realistic and actionable multi-year strategic digital capability roadmaps, informed and prioritized by business and IT in an enterprise context. Prioritizes the portfolio appropriately and is accountable for the overall portfolio budget management.
  • Develops compelling business cases: Leads the prioritization and development of strong and clear business cases for digital capability investments in support of the roadmap and aligned with the platform strategy. Defines, measures, & achieves business outcomes for highest value (at the lowest cost) digital capabilities. 
  • Brings an external view: Actively maintains awareness of external drivers in the business domain and relevant technology trends, and brings new ideas.
  • Knows what value looks like: Understands where BMS should be competitively differentiated through technology, translates business needs into specific business requirements, sees realistic opportunities for IT to add more value, and balances this with a pragmatic understanding of “fitness for purpose”.

Provide technical and strategic leadership:

  • Builds high performance applications and platforms: Knows how to architect, implement, and deliver high performance applications as well as CI/CD systems to ensure the consistency of changes to the system.
  • Builds strong partnerships with senior leaders: Is viewed by senior business leaders as an effective partner who plans and delivers digital capabilities, safeguards their digital assets and supports their strategic goals.
